Output 59b618bd2bd3a31769e4d5ba84801a7a4a9558219ae312758f2ca45e74af1d8e:512

value
65460573
script pubkey
OP_0 OP_PUSHBYTES_20 5b4dab36c5d4959da4aca25a45b0db2313885433
address
ltc1qtdx6kdk96j2emf9v5fdytvxmyvfcs4pnvz5xys
transaction
59b618bd2bd3a31769e4d5ba84801a7a4a9558219ae312758f2ca45e74af1d8e
spent
true